This tag covers discussions about Russian state-sponsored cyber actors targeting network infrastructure devices, as highlighted in a joint technical alert from DHS, FBI, and UK's NCSC. The content focuses on exploitation of devices like routers, switches, and firewalls, with specific mention of GRE, Cisco Smart Install, and SNMP-enabled devices.
